CustomerCertificate interface

Certificado do cliente usado para https

Extends

Propriedades

certificateAuthority

Autoridade emissora do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

secretSource

Referência de recurso para o certificado do Azure Key Vault. Espera-se que esteja no formato /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.KeyVault/vaults/{vaultName}/secrets/{certificateName}

secretVersion

Versão do certificado.

subjectAlternativeNames

A lista de SANs.

thumbprint

Impressão digital do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

useLatestVersion

Se a versão mais recente do certificado deve ser usada

Propriedades Herdadas

expirationDate

Data de validade do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

subject

Nome da entidade no cert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type

O tipo de recurso secreto.

Detalhes de Propriedade

certificateAuthority

Autoridade emissora do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

certificateAuthority?: string

Valor de Propriedade

string

secretSource

Referência de recurso para o certificado do Azure Key Vault. Espera-se que esteja no formato /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.KeyVault/vaults/{vaultName}/secrets/{certificateName}

secretSource?: ResourceReference

Valor de Propriedade

secretVersion

Versão do certificado.

secretVersion?: string

Valor de Propriedade

string

subjectAlternativeNames

A lista de SANs.

subjectAlternativeNames?: string[]

Valor de Propriedade

string[]

thumbprint

Impressão digital do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

thumbprint?: string

Valor de Propriedade

string

useLatestVersion

Se a versão mais recente do certificado deve ser usada

useLatestVersion?: boolean

Valor de Propriedade

boolean

Detalhes da Propriedade Herdada

expirationDate

Data de validade do cert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

expirationDate?: string

Valor de Propriedade

string

herdado deCertificate.expirationDate

subject

Nome da entidade no certificado. Observação : esta prop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

subject?: string

Valor de Propriedade

string

herdado deCertificate.subject

type

O tipo de recurso secreto.

type?: string

Valor de Propriedade

string

herdado deCertificate.type